Monsoon Launches New Charlie Taylor Collection Perfect for Stylish Summer Family Dressing

Parents looking for stylish coordinated summer outfits will love the new limited-edition collaboration between Monsoon and rising British artist Charlie Taylor.

The new Monsoon x Charlie Taylor collection combines playful family fashion with relaxed boho style, offering beautifully designed pieces for both women and children just in time for summer holidays, garden parties and sunny family days out.

Inspired by Charlie Taylor’s colourful travel-inspired artwork, the collection blends Monsoon’s signature bohemian style with vibrant hand-painted prints influenced by Moroccan tiles, Mediterranean escapes and sun-soaked coastal living.

A Stylish New Mini-Me Collection for Modern Families

The 10-piece collection includes five womenswear designs and five childrenswear styles for ages 3–13, creating a fresh take on the growing mini-me fashion trend.

Rather than identical matching outfits, the collection focuses on coordinated dressing, allowing mums, daughters and siblings to share a similar boho-inspired aesthetic while still expressing their own individual style.

Flowing sundresses, lightweight separates and statement accessories feature throughout the range, all designed with comfort and practicality in mind for busy family life during warmer weather.

One standout piece is the much-anticipated Monsoon x Charlie Taylor Printed Puff Sleeve Midi Dress, which launches as part of a second drop on 28 May.

Penny McCarthy is a seasoned entrepreneur and co-founder of Parents News UK, a pioneering publication launched in 1993 to serve the needs of busy parents in Southwest London. Alongside her husband, Fergus McCarthy, Penny played a crucial role in the rapid expansion of the printed edition, which grew from a local startup to a widely circulated monthly publication with a reach of 192,000 copies across Kent, South London, and beyond. Under Penny’s leadership, Parents News quickly became a trusted resource for families, providing valuable information on education, entertainment, sports, and family-friendly events. Her vision helped the publication extend its influence with franchises in Northern Ireland and Cornwall, catering to a growing demand for accessible, family-oriented content. In 1997, recognising the importance of digital media, Penny spearheaded the launch of Parents News UK Online. The website initially mirrored the content of the printed editions and has since evolved into a comprehensive online resource for parents, achieving significant popularity with up to 700 daily hits. In 2017, the publication transitioned fully to an online platform, continuing to inform and engage families across the UK.
